AC Milan have entered the race to sign Nigerian teenage sensation Sani Suleiman, who is also on the radars of Chelsea, Tottenham and several top European clubs, Footynaija.com reports.

The 19-year-old winger has enjoyed a meteoric rise over the past year, starring for AS Trenčín in Slovakia and impressing at the FIFA U-20 World Cup, where his composure, creativity and attacking intelligence caught the eyes of scouts from Europe’s biggest leagues.

Interest in Suleiman intensified following a new CIES Football Observatory report that ranked him the most creative U-21 player in world football based on penetrative passes in the final third. His average of 2.52 such passes per 90 minutes placed him ahead of peers from France, Spain, Costa Rica and Switzerland.



Chelsea, Tottenham, Brentford, Ajax, Rangers, PSV, Bayer Leverkusen, PSG and Royal Antwerp have all monitored him this season, while Middlesbrough have already contacted Trenčín to explore a January transfer. Italian giants Milan have now joined the race for Suleiman, according to TEAMtalk.

According to Transfermarkt, Sani Suleiman is presently valued at €800,000 (approx. ₦1.354 billion), a financial hurdle many top European clubs will find little trouble to overcome.

Trenčín hold a two-year extension option on Suleiman’s contract, which runs until 2026, but the level of interest has prompted the club to consider cashing in. Suleiman’s representatives are prioritising a club that can offer a clear development pathway, with Milan believed to view him as a long-term project capable of breaking into the first team quickly.

After leaving Akwa United last year, where he won the NPFL Rookie of the Season, Suleiman could be set for the biggest move of his career thus far.
